I am planning to replace my impeller. It is 2 or 3 years old and the shop that did it is out of business and I also had a bad winterizing experience from them, but thats not my question. I bought a new impeller our first year (4 years ago) with the boat, as a spare. At the time I didn't really know what it was, but was told I should have one. This part is new, but also close to 5 years old. Would the part still be good? I once found some old stock rubber bungies at a hardware store, where the rubber had deteriated (probably 20 years old). :?

I have to tell you, thats probably a dangerous part to put in. Over time, rubber deterioriates and rather than flexing like it needs to, it may break. If this were my boat, I would personally prefer doing the job once and knowing I had a brand new part.

I would get a new one also. I always keep a spare in my tool bag but replace them every 2 years so that's as old as they get. Your 5 year old one is probably just fine, but it's one of those "how much do you want to worry about it" kind of things.

I suspect that even when you buy a new one, you can't be sure it hasn't sat in the box for 5 years at a warehouse... I usually buy a spare, save it for a couple of years, use it the next time I change, and then buy a new spare...
